LIONEL NO. 2276W BUDD RDC 3-CAR
Lionel No. 2276W Budd Commuter Set is a realistic replica of Rail Diesel Cars (RDC) made
by the Budd Company for B&O commuter service.
Lionel's set of Budd RDC commuter cars is built to run on either "O" or "O27" track. The
lead car is powered by a single worm-drive motor driving two magne-traction axles. All the
cars in the set are illuminated, and all the cars carry exciting colors and markings of the B&O
and real Budd Company insignia.
LIONEL "MAGNE-TRACTION"
The powered locomotive is equipped with "Magne-Traction" which means that its driving
wheels are magnetized by powerful Alnico magnets inserted in the driving axles in order
to grip the track and enable the locomotive to pull heavier loads and climb steeper grades
without slipping on the track. Be careful not to let pins, paperclips, carpet tacks or other
small iron objects come in contact with the locomotive or they will be attracted to the wheels,
gears, or axles and interfere with the action of the locomotive. NOTE: "Magne-Traction" is
not effective on aluminum, brass or other non-magnetic rails. The powered locomotive also
includes two traction tires, which will improve traction on both magnetic and non-magnetic
rails.
